What does it mean to be thought of in a way that you aren’t? It means that people come to a conclusion about someone before they even know that person. In the book To Kill a Mockingbird, there are people that are perceived in a way that they are most definitely not.
To show the point, someone being depicted by society as someone different than who they truly are is Boo Radley. The community of maycomb describes Boo as a psychopath. A good example of this would be when he stabbed his father with a pair of scissors. “As Radley passed by, Boo drove the scissors into his parent’s leg, he pulled them out, wiped them on his pants and resumed his activities.” ( ) This quote ties to the claim by showing that people of Maycomb judge people before they know them, and one of these people is Boo. People try and stay away from the Radley’s estate as much as possible because they are scared of him. They are scared because Scout soon realizes that this is not entirely true.
